Abstract

Coiled tubings, which are used in drilling and washing up oil wells, receive various bending and straightening plastic deformations with operating internal pressure. Therefore the low cycle fatigue of coiled tubings is an important issue.
In this report, as objective to clarify fatigue properties of coiled tubings and to develop a fatigue life prediction method of coiled tubings, we carried out full scale fatigue tests, fatigue tests with small size specimen, and FEM analysis simulated the full scale fatigue tests. As a result, it was clarified that fatigue lives of high strength coiled tubings (T95) were longer than those of low strength coiled tubings (L80) with high internal pressure, and predicted fatigue lives were satisfied general allowable difference, factor of two.
